Overview of the Drills

The recent military exercises featured an extensive display of Russia's naval capabilities. A dozen warships from the Baltic Sea Fleet, including large landing ships, corvettes, and submarines, engaged in coordinated operations alongside Su-30SM and Su-24M aircraft, as well as Mi-8 helicopters. This multifaceted approach aimed to simulate combat scenarios against a mock enemy. The exercises highlight Russia's ongoing commitment to maintaining a robust military presence in the region.

The Significance of Zapad Exercises

Zapad, meaning "West" in Russian, are a series of military exercises that have been conducted roughly every four years since 1999. These drills serve not only as a training platform for the Russian military but also as a strategic message to NATO and neighbouring countries. The last round of Zapad exercises took place in September 2021, shortly before Russia's full-scale invasion of Ukraine in February 2022. The proximity of these exercises to real-world military actions underscores their importance in understanding Russia's military strategy and intentions.

Recent Tensions: Drones in Polish Airspace

The backdrop to these drills includes heightened tensions following reports of Russian drones flying into Polish airspace. These incursions necessitated the intervention of NATO fighter jets, which successfully shot down the drones. The motives behind these drone flights remain unclear, leading to urgent discussions among NATO members regarding airspace security and response protocols. This incident has sparked fears of a potential escalation, drawing attention to the vulnerabilities in NATO's eastern defences.

Implications for NATO and Eastern Europe

The situation has prompted Poland to close its border with Belarus, reflecting the urgency of addressing perceived threats. The United Nations Security Council has been alerted to the growing risk of conflict, with officials warning that continued aggression could lead to a broader military confrontation. Ukraine's permanent representative to the UN, Andriy Melnyk, expressed dire predictions, stating that unchecked escalation could result in attacks on major European cities such as Berlin, Paris, or London.
